Best Haxtun Public Elementary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public elementary school serving 165 students in Haxtun, CO.
The top ranked public elementary school in Haxtun, CO is Haxtun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Haxtun, CO public elementary school have an average math proficiency score of 22% (versus the Colorado public elementary school average of 32%), and reading proficiency score of 37% (versus the 43% statewide average). Elementary schools in Haxtun have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Colorado public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 7%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Colorado public elementary school average of 50% (majority Hispanic).
